几重模拟器是一种采用多层级架构的模拟技术,通过分层设计实现不同层面的模拟功能,旨在精准复现目标设备的运行环境。
层次结构解析其架构通常包含三层:第一重为硬件级模拟,直接模拟目标设备的物理硬件,如CPU、内存、输入输出接口等;第二重为系统级模拟,模拟操作系统内核及底层驱动程序,提供系统环境;第三重为应用级模拟,模拟上层应用程序的运行环境,支持软件的执行。
各层次的功能与特点硬件级模拟确保模拟器的精确性,能准确复现目标设备的硬件行为,适用于需要高精度模拟的场景;系统级模拟实现跨平台的兼容性,使应用能在不同系统上运行,降低开发者的适配成本;应用级模拟提升易用性,简化开发者的使用流程,适合快速开发和测试。
优势分析多层级架构允许独立优化各层性能,提高整体效率;分层设计便于模块化开发,降低维护成本;兼容性强,支持多种目标设备和系统环境,满足不同应用需求。
应用场景在游戏开发中,用于测试新游戏在多种平台上的表现,确保游戏兼容性;在虚拟化技术中,模拟不同服务器硬件环境,帮助开发者调试和部署系统;在教育领域,提供实验用的模拟设备,降低成本,提升教学效果。